Dance performance "Indigo. Das Schliemann Projekt" is a story about an (un)achievable dream, a passionate and fierce pursuit of a goal, truth and lies, created image and reality, and an endless search for the true self, a kind of self-archaeology.
in 2022 the creators of the play won three Golden Stage Crosses: for choreography, for costumes and scenography, and for light design.
The play was inspired by the 19th century. colorful and contrasting biography, personality and history of the discovery of Troy by businessman, polyglot, discoverer of historic Troy Heinrich Schliemann.
In 2022, Klaipėda celebrated the 770th anniversary of the founding of the city anniversary, and Europe - the 200th anniversary of the birth of Heinrich Schliemann, the discoverer of one of the cradles of its origin, who started the excavations of Troy.
It can be assumed that the ancient Klaipėda, or rather its port, also contributed to the discovery of the settlements from which European civilization is derived today.
1853 after the start of the Crimean War and the blockade of the ports of the Russian Empire, all Russian exports were routed through Klaipėda, as well as imports. So the goods of H. Schliemann, who traded with the Russian Empire at that time, also ended up here. Her huge cargo, consisting mainly of indigo dye powder and other materials needed for war, was perhaps the only one left untouched by fire during the 1854 war. The Great Fire that devastated Klaipėda. So H. Schliemann doubled his capital thanks to this incredible coincidence. Not only did he avoid bankruptcy, but he also became quite rich. A couple of decades later, he could afford to fulfill his old dream - to discover Troy and prove that it existed not only in Homer's verses.
